Martha Stewart, who has done federal prison time herself, is sharing her thoughts on Lori Loughlin and Felicity Huffman, the two biggest names caught up in the college admissions scandal.
Martha Stewart knows better than most what actresses Lori Loughlin and Felicity Huffman, the two biggest names caught up in the college admissions scandal, are going through right now.
"I just feel sorry for them," Stewart, 77, told "Entertainment Tonight" at the Time 100 Gala Tuesday. "They might have made a bad mistake."
